  5. For the photos I used Instagram for the filters and then PicFrame for the clusters. As for the actually blogging, I found that using the blogspot editor while in Safari worked best for writing the content, but then I used the "Blogger" app for uploading the photos. It was a bit clunky at first, but I got the hang of it. If I can recommend 1 tool to use for all this, it's the keyboard. The one I have is from Logitech... it's about $80, but it totally worth it for word processing and blogging. I am not sure what's going to happen to the Blogger App once the new version kicks in, in April 2012....
